Your dose of 6.5 gallons is right. While you are fighting this, as often as you can test and add more bleach the better. There is no such thing as doing it too often. Every time you test, add enough bleach to get back to 15. You could stand to bump the CYA up a little if your reading of 30 is right. Maybe add another 2 lbs. of CYA. Put it in an old sock and hang it in front of a return jet. Give it a squeeze every once in awhile to help it dissolve faster. That should add another 10ppm of CYA for you. You want to continue shocking until you can go from sundown one day until sunup the next day without losing more than 1ppm of chlorine.
